AFTER THE Ist OF MAY, COBB & Co.'s TELEGRAPH LINE ROYAL MAIL COACHES Will leave the Booking Office, Napier, as follows : SOUTHERN LINE, EAVES Daily at 20 minutes past 8 J a.m. for East Olive, Havelock, Paki Paki, Te Aute, Kaikora, Waipawa, and Waipukurau ; leaving Waipukuran DAILY at 7.30 a.m. for Napier. Fares each way—To Havelock, 2s 6d ; Paki Paki, 4s, Te Ante, 6s; Kaikora, 7s; VYaipawa, 8s; and Waipukurau, 10s. NORTHERN LINE. Leaves Beukers'Ferry Hotel,Western Spit, every TUESDAY and FRIDAY Morning early, for Petane, Te Ha rot o, Tarawera, Runanga, Opepe, and Taupo; leaving Taupo on Tuesday and Friday mornings. Intending passengers for Taupo will please not carry any more luggage than absolutely necessary, as ten miles of the road between Tarawera and Runanga have yet for a while to be performed on horseback. Fare to Taupo, £2 10s. A. PETERS, 223 Proprietor.
